Determine if Your Motherboard is Faulty

Motherboards are the central components of your computer system, connecting all the hardware. When a motherboard fails, it can cause a variety of issues.

To troubleshoot potential motherboard issue, begin by observing any unusual signs your computer exhibits. This could include frequent shutdowns, a lack of POST (Power-On Self Test) sequence, or screen issues like artifacts or flickering.

Next, meticulously inspect your motherboard for any obvious damage, such as burnt chips, loose connections, or deformation.

  • Furthermore, you can execute diagnostic programs specifically designed to test the functionality of your motherboard. These utilities often provide detailed information about the status of various components.

Remember that diagnosing a faulty motherboard can be complex and may require professional assistance. If you suspect your motherboard is the source of your computer's issues, it's best to consult to a qualified technician.

Identifying a Bad Motherboard: Signs and Solutions

A malfunctioning motherboard can wreak havoc on your computer, causing all sorts of frustrating issues. Spotting the signs of a bad motherboard early on is crucial for avoiding further damage and costly repairs.

Here are some common symptoms to watch out for:

  • Frequent crashes or lockups
  • Overheating
  • Erratic peripherals, like mice
  • Post errors
  • Unexpected restart

If you're experiencing any of these problems, it's time to troubleshoot the issue. First, try running a memory test to rule out other components as the culprit. If the problem persists, you may need to swap your motherboard. It's always best to consult with a qualified technician for professional assistance in diagnosing and repairing motherboard issues.
